Microsoft Corp.‘s MSFT Blizzard Entertainment is expanding its operations with the formation of a new AA studio.

According to Windows Central, this new studio will focus on developing games centered around Blizzard’s established franchises, such as World of Warcraft, Overwatch, and StarCraft.

Blizzard’s New Studio Focus

The new studio will be composed mainly of former employees from mobile game developer King, a subsidiary of Activision Blizzard.

This suggests that the studio may work on projects that integrate mobile gaming elements, potentially aligning with Microsoft’s plans for a mobile store expected to launch later this year.

According to the report, Microsoft is interested in exploring cost-effective approaches within its gaming divisions. The formation of this new studio is part of a broader strategy to leverage smaller teams to drive innovation and manage costs more efficiently.

Moreover, the involvement of former King employees could lead to new developments or expansions of Blizzard's existing franchises, tailored for various platforms, including mobile.
